New york: Social media users are praising Sihasak’s bold speech at the UNGA, after Anutin presented his diplomatic sword to Cambodia. Meanwhile, the Prime Minister reiterated his commitment to peaceful resolutions for the benefit of the country.
According to Thai News Agency, following Mr. Sihasak Phuangketkaew, Minister of Foreign Affairs,’s speech at the 80th United Nations General Assembly (UNGA) in New York, social media in Thailand highlighted his satisfaction with the performance of his duties as Minister of Foreign Affairs in the government of Prime Minister Anutin Charnvirakul.
Mr. Sihasak’s trip to the UNGA this time adheres to the security and foreign affairs resolution approach assigned by Mr. Anutin, using military measures in conjunction with diplomacy to peacefully preserve sovereignty for the benefit of the people, particularly in the case of the Thai-Cambodian dispute.
Meanwhile, Mr. Anutin believes that Mr. Sihasak’s statement at the UNGA has clearly given Thai people confidence in the government’s position.
Regarding the “4 Months, 4 Main Missions” policy to restore confidence in Thailand, in line with the government’s policy statement to Parliament by Mr. Anutin, which will be announced on September 29-30, one of the four policies prioritizes security and foreign policy, stating that the government will use military measures in conjunction with diplomacy to preserve sovereignty for the benefit of the people, such as in the Thai-Cambodian dispute.
